Legacy Community Health is seeking a Medical Assistant - Float to enhance patient care across multiple clinics in Houston. This role focuses on conducting patient interviews, facilitating examinations, and ensuring smooth clinic operations. Ideal candidates will have a high school diploma, BLS certification, and be bilingual in English and Spanish.

Are you ready to take your healthcare career to the next level? Legacy Community Health is looking for a dynamic Medical Assistant to join our innovative team in Houston, TX. This forward-thinking role allows you to impact community healthcare while working across multiple clinics (Alief, Sharpstown, Gulfton, Stafford and Missouri City) enhancing patient care and collaborating with dedicated professionals. As a Float Medical Assistant, you'll be an essential part of our mission to provide accessible, quality healthcare to diverse populations.

In this vital role, you'll be assisting providers in exams and minor office procedures, traveling between clinics based on business needs and patient volume. Your contributions will help maintain efficient clinic operations and ensure our patients receive the highest quality of care.
With more than 50 clinics across the Greater Houston and Gulf Coast region, we continue to grow strategically and invest in our communities. By innovating how care is delivered, we've stayed at the forefront of connecting our communities to health—every day, in every way.
